Soft Frosted Cookies
 
recipe image
Prep Time: 10 Minutes
Cook Time: 0 Minutes
Ready In: 10 Minutes
Servings: 6
Kind of like lofthouse cookies, good plain or frosted!
Ingredients:
2 1/2 large cups flour
2 1/4 teaspoons baking powder
2/3 cup softened butter
2/3 cup tbsps sugar
4 tablespoons sugar
1 tablespoon confectioners' sugar
6 -7 tablespoons sour cream
3 1/2 teaspoons vanilla extract
4 egg yolks
5 cups confectioners' sugar
3 tablespoons melted butter
2 teaspoons vanilla
1/2 cup whipped cream
1/4-1/2 cup milk (as needed for consistency)
Directions:
1. Pre-heat the oven to 350 degrees farenheit and line a pan with parchment paper. In a med. bowl combine flour, baking powder, and salt. Set aside.
2. In a lg. bowl whisk together butter and sugars until light and fluffy. Beat in the egg yolks one at a time and incorporate the vanilla and sour cream.
3. Slowly incorporate the dry ingredients with the wet; mix until well-combined. Chill for 30 minute.
4. Roll the dough into balls by the tbsp and place on the prepared cookie sheet, 2-3 inches apart. Bake for 10-12 minutes at 350 until the bottoms are lightly browned. Let cool on a wire rack for approximately 8 minutes. Frost and sprinkle (see below for frosting).
5. Whisk the sugar and the butter together and slowly incorporate the milk/whipped cream until the frosting holds proper consistency. Add more confectioners sugar and milk as needed. Feel free to add a drop of food coloring to your frosting to be festive.
6. Frost the cooled cookies and top with your choice of sprinkles.
